This past Friday, my son-in-law walked into a local downtown Long Beach salon to get a haircut. The lady working there told him she was busy and would he would have to come back later.
He returned later and was again told that she was too busy. As he was leaving he overheard her make a very negative remark about his Hispanic ethnicity using a racial slur, and saying she would not cut his hair.
Needless to say he was hurt and angry. We all are, as well as being shocked by this kind of treatment. If this employee has this much of a problem dealing with the public, maybe she should consider a different line of work. She has shown us that she felt she was better than my son-in-law and that serving him was beneath her.
I say she should be fired. Hopefully the owner of the salon will find about out this and do something.
